Channels in use
Applicable for SONET and TDM MDAs only. Indicates the total
number of leaf SONET paths, TDM channels and bundles on the MDA
which are presently provisioned for passing traffic.
Part number
The hardware part number.
CLEI code
The code used to identify the MDA.
Serial number
The MDA part number. Not user modifiable.
Manufacture date
The MDA manufacture date. Not user modifiable.
Manufacturing
string
Factory-inputted manufacturing text string. Not user modifiable.
Administrative
state
Up — The MDA is administratively up.
Down — The MDA is administratively down.
Operational
state
Up — The MDA is operationally up.
Down — The MDA is operationally down.
Time of last
boot
The date and time the most recent boot occurred.
Current alarm
state
Displays the alarm conditions for the specific MDA.
Base MAC address
The base chassis Ethernet MAC address. Special purpose MAC
addresses used by the system software are constructed as offsets from
this base address.
